msymbol_exist(3m17n) The m17n Library msymbol_exist(3m17n)

NAME

msymbol_exist -

SYNOPSIS

MSymbol msymbol_exist (const char * name)

DESCRIPTION

@brief Search for a symbol that has a specified name.
The msymbol_exist() function searches for the symbol whose name
is @b name.
@par Return value:
If such a symbol exists, msymbol_exist() returns that symbol.
Otherwise it returns the predefined symbol #Mnil.
@par Errors:
This function never fails.   

SEE ALSO

msymbol_name(), msymbol()
